Discovering the Artistic Essence of "The Two Basques" by Alfred Dehodencq
Unveiling the Historical Context of Dehodencq's Masterpiece
The Influence of 19th Century French Art Movements
Alfred Dehodencq created "The Two Basques" during a vibrant period in 19th century France. This era saw the rise of Romanticism and Realism, which emphasized emotional depth and authentic representation. Artists sought to capture the essence of everyday life, and Dehodencq was no exception. His work reflects the cultural richness of the Basque region, showcasing its unique traditions and vibrant community life.
Alfred Dehodencq: A Journey Through His Artistic Life
Born in 1822, Alfred Dehodencq was a French painter known for his depictions of Basque culture. He spent significant time in Spain, immersing himself in the local customs and landscapes. His passion for the Basque people and their heritage shines through in "The Two Basques." Dehodencq's artistic journey was marked by a dedication to portraying the beauty of regional identities, making him a key figure in 19th-century art.
